Coach Store Logo
March 13, 2025
Logo | Coach Leatherware | Camisetas Coach New York - Wikipedia Name sign and logo of Coach New York above the shop front in Gunwharf Quays shopping centre, Portsmouth, Hampshire, south coast England Stock Photo - Alamy Coach Store Logo